Kaspersky Antivirus Plus 2012
Kaspersky Antivirus offers comprehensive protection to your system. It can protect your PC against most kinds of malware and security threats including virus, spyware, bots, worms Trojans and most other kinds of intrusions. It has the ability to give quick alerts to threat status and easy access to key features of the antivirus program through the desktop gadget. It provides protection against email malware and against websites that try to gain unauthorized access to the system. This software has a unique self protection feature which prevents itself from being disabled, thus ensuring 24/7 protection.
It scans, detects and updates your system to offer a high degree of protection from potential as well as potent, real threats. There are small but frequent updates to ensure that your protective shield is up and ready to fight at all times. The automated protection it offers also includes scanning websites for malicious codes that can affect your system as well as keeping your digital identity safe.
This antivirus cans also tells you how vulnerable your system is against attacks and offers treatment and advice on the topic. The URL Advisor is available for Internet Explorer and Firefox and ensures that you are warned about infected sites. With the Kaspersky antivirus 2012 you are also protected from phishing.
Yet another area where the Kaspersky antivirus 2012 differs from the 2011 version is in its new interface. The design has been change in order to make the interface much more user friendly. The reviews across tech blogs seem to indicate that the company has succeeded in this mission.
Feature Set
- Cloud-Based Detection - Just like its many competitors, when upgraded Kaspersky antivirus 2012 employs the cloud-based detection system. The data is sent to the Kaspersky servers. It is then subjected to both manual as well as automatic checks and processes to figure out whether the data is safe for your computer or not.
- Scanning - The program uses iChecker and iSwift technologies to protect your system. iSwift ensures that the Kaspersky 2012 uses your systems resources optimally. If the system is idle, iSwift will ensure that the scan runs faster. However, if you are using your system, the scans will slow down so that they do not intrude into your working. With iChecker, scanning happens only for those files that have been opened since the last scan was done. This means that the Kaspersky 2012 can speed up its performance.
- System Watcher - It basically monitors and logs all activity. You are immediately informed if there is any suspicious behavior. It enables your system to undo any damage caused by malware that might have slipped in.
- Widgets - As the name suggests, the desktop widgets gives you quick and easy access to all the functions of this antivirus. Files can be dragged and dropped to the gadget for a quick scan. The widget also changes color if there is any change in your security status. The gadget can be disabled if you feel it adds to the desktop clutter. The virtual keyboard can be used to enter sensitive passwords in order to prevent information from leaking to keyloggers. It is a good idea to use this facility while entering credit card information or banking passwords.
While doing Kaspersky antivirus review we observed, the overall impact on system performance is kept to a bare minimum. The impact on system speed is just 1%, which is quite good. Kaspersky takes around half an hour to scan a 120 GB hard disk, which is efficient, as anything less than one hour is considered as good speed. Kaspersky uses 22.3 MB of memory and 641 MB of hard disk space. When evaluated through a test situation, the software added 22.9 seconds to reboot time. It performed an initial scan at the speed of 26.1 MB/s and subsequent scans at speeds of 213.3 MB/s. In general, the antivirus software does not have any noticeable impact on the overall system performance and speed.
It cleans up a good percentage of malware. It is also good at blocking brand new unidentified malware. Its proactive defense analyzes and blocks even unidentified and unlisted viruses and other threats. The on-demand and on-access scan speeds are above average. The Kaspersky System Monitor component actively monitors all activity in real time. If it detects any suspicious activity, it stops the process and alerts the user. The software is effective in detecting most kinds of security threats and it can even rollback the system after detecting and removing any malware that manages to access any process. This rollback feature helps it neutralize any changes made by the malware to sensitive system files.
AV Comparatives, a major independent test lab, recently gave Kaspersky Antivirus two of three stars for the on-demand test and three of three stars for the proactive test. It has also received the VB100 award, given to antivirus softwares for detecting all ?in the wild? viruses. West Coast Labs has accredited Kaspersky antivirus with Checkmark Antivirus Desktop Certification too.
This software has been traditionally geared towards expert users, but in recent years, it has implemented a neat user interface and the ease of use factor has also greatly improved, proving to be less intimidating to the lay user. New version has a neat interface, with color coded security alerts and a simple navigation tab on the left. Its antivirus runs silently in the background, with minimal impact on system speed if you leave it with the default settings. If you want to personalize the application, the software offers several tools for customization. Scans and updates are set to occur automatically at regular intervals, but you can also change the settings according to your preference. In fact you can customize just about every component of the application.
The Child Control feature gives you control over what sites your kids should be allowed or not allowed to access. This feature can also create a log of your child?s surfing activities, so that you can monitor whether they are accessing any undesirable sites. There is also a Teenage feature that gives you more precise control. The iChecker and iSwift features work to streamline the application?s usage of resources. The iChecker feature monitors file access activities and scans only those files that have been changed, thus increasing scan speeds. The iSwift option monitors system activities and throttles or frees up resources in order to optimize system performance.
It has a file size of 110 MB. You can also purchase the box copy, and this will grant you three licenses. It works on desktops, laptops and net-books equally effectively. If you already have a security suite installed on your system, using Kaspersky Antivirus would require you to uninstall the same and reboot before proceeding. If this is a first install or your previous Kaspersky License has expired, you would be prompted to enter the Activation Code for the installation process to proceed. Installation is an easy process. It is better to use the default Regular Install option as this will install all the required components.
You can choose whether you want to install the Anonymous Data Collection feature. This feature allows the application to collect system data, with no personally identifying details. This collected data is used to analyze and detect new threats and thus make the software more effective in identifying unknown malware.
Review Summary
- Pros - Kaspersky Antivirus offers great security features and protection. The product is effective in blocking most malware. The Safe-Surf and Parental control features have been nicely implemented, and add value to the program. The User Interface has also been greatly streamlined so that the software is very easy to use. The System Monitor is another noteworthy feature. This component actively watches over and analyzes system activity and if it detects any aberration, stops the process responsible for the problem. It then alerts the user about which process caused the problem and after dealing with the issue, even provides an option for system rollback to counteract any changes made by the malware.
- Cons - Kaspersky can be a bit pricey compared to its competitors. Some of the features can still be hard to access in the User Interface.
Bottomline -You don?t get better than this. It is simple enough for a novice user and has enough customizable features to satisfy an advanced user. It is effective enough to satisfy all users in terms of the security features that it provides.
